Music video
The music video was ''directed by Max'' and released on August 11, 2014. As of September 2020, it has received 800 million views on

Commercial performance
The song has been certified 5× Platinum by the
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A)
The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A) is a trade organization that represents the music recording industry in the United States. Its members consist of record labels and distributors that the RIAA says "create, manufacture, and/o ...
. "No Type" was chosen as the American Rap Single of the Year by readers on the most opinion-forming rap website in Poland – Hip-hop.pl.
